Android 2.3.4 update rolling out to HTC Evo 3D, Sensation 4G
Sprint and T-Mobile have started rolling out Android 2.3.4 update for Evo 3D and Sensation 4G smartphones respectively. Update will be available over-the-air on your phone, or you manually check by going to Menu > Settings > About Phone> HTC software updates > Check.
Update Changelogs:
Sensation 4G:
- Software stability
- Improvements in battery life, Trace dictionary, screen responsiveness, video playbook
- Improvements regarding device reboots
- Improvements to icon pixilation, Wi-Fi connection and screen/photo resolution
Evo 3D:
- Making additional preloaded apps un-installable by user.
- Updates to applications: Spiderman, Watch, Qik
- Device Lockscreen stuck in “half-state”
- Ability to transfer all contacts over Bluetooth
- Birthday one day off between contacts and Facebook when synced
- Random GPS coordinates issue – stuck in Taiwan
- Lockscreen displays 3-digit temperature correctly
